Here are my predictions for the final Big Ten standings:

Penn State        11-1 (win over Michigan State)
Ohio State        10-2 (win over Michigan)
Michigan St.       9-3 (loss to Penn State)
Northwestern      9-3 (win over Illinois)
Iowa                     8-4 (win over Minnesota)
Minnesota           7-5 (loss to Iowa)
Wisconsin           7-5 (win over Cal Poly)
Illinois                   5-7 (loss to Northwestern)
Purdue                 4-8 (win over Indiana)
Michigan              3-9 (loss to Ohio State)
Indiana                  3-9 (loss to Purdue)

I believe this scenario picks the projected favorites to win in each of next week's games, with the possible exception of Iowa/Minnesota (because this is an away game for Iowa).

Given this scenario, these are the my bowl projections. I think Iowa will jump us to go to San Antonio based on their traveling fan base. I also think Wisconsin will jump Minnesota for the same reason. If we lose this weekend and end up 8-4, I think we still play in Orlando.

Penn State: Rose
Ohio State:  BCS at large
Michigan State: Outback Bowl
Iowa: Alamo Bowl
NU: Champs Sports Bowl
Wisconsin: Insight Bowl
Minnesota: Motor City Bowl
